所以我的数据库设置跟踪你的工作时间
但是你必须手动添加它们,这样你可以在同一小时内添加两次(你输入一个开始和结束时间)
我是MySql等的新手,所以我想知道如何确保你不能这样做(两次相同) 我想到了类似的东西:(使用PDO,开始时间和结束时间是日期时间)
SELECT * FROM 'table' WHERE 'userid'=:userid AND 'date'=:date AND :begintime OR :endtime BETWEEN 'begintime' AND 'endtime'
如果有结果,您将收到错误消息。 这是我能得到的,在这个查询中的一些帮助会很好(因为我确定这不是正确的,因为它确实没有给出结果)
也不确定这是否是正确的方法或使用php
提前致谢!